Designs for Musselburgh bridge by John Rennie., 1803.
Scope and Contents
Contains the following plans and drawings too large to be included in the other volumes of John Rennie papers. (i) Aberdeen, harbour mouth, undated; (ii) Ardglass, sections of harbour, undated; (iii) Plant for Billinge's silk mill, undated; (iv) Bridlington harbour, undated; (v) Shore near Charlestown, by Robert Beaumont, 1807; (vi) Proposed railway from Dunleary to Dalkey, 1815; (2 sheets) (vii) Ordnance ground at Harwich with situation of two proposed lights, circa 1808; (viii) Holyhead harbour, undated; (3 sheets) (ix) Sugar mill at Jamaica, undated; (x) River Lea from Hertford to Bow Bridge, undated; (xi) East Fen drainage, undated; (xli) Cast iron bridge at Lucknow, 1812; (xiii) Sugar mill for Underwood and Company, undated; (xiv) Plumber block for unspecified rolling mill, undated; (xv) Cross section of a harbour, (possibly Plymouth), undated. (xvi) Designs for Musselburgh bridge, 1803 (2 sheets).
